How they compare

Maldives currently reports 15.42 LCU per US$, period average against 13.5 LCU per US$, period average in Botswana, a difference of 1.91 LCU per US$, period average.

That makes Maldives's figure about 1.1 times Botswana's.

Across all 66 years both countries report, Maldives has been ahead every year.

Globally, Botswana ranks 105th and Maldives ranks 102nd of 214 countries.

Official exchange rate refers to the exchange rate determined by national authorities or to the rate determined in the legally sanctioned exchange market. This indicator represents the ratio of Local Currency Units relative to United States dollars.This indicator is derived as an average over the reference period.
